2024-11-08 — Rotated the Quartzline cron-drift investigator's deploy key after the drift probes began failing verification on host pool B. Old key revoked; schedules unchanged. Contractors: update your local agent config before the next probe window or drift reports will be dropped silently. The new signing key for probe payloads is below.

deploy key for fafof-yaguf: bky4_zHj6

**Q: My Timegrid calendar shows duplicate or conflicting events after syncing. What's going on?**

A: This usually happens when Timegrid syncs against both the legacy Schedulo bridge and the new native connector at the same time. New team members often have both enabled by default. Fix: open Settings → Integrations and disable the Schedulo bridge, then trigger a full resync. Duplicates should clear within an hour. If conflicts persist after a full resync, or events vanish entirely, contact the sync infrastructure team directly.

escalation mailbox, kaweg-kahif: druwyn.sordor@nelvroworks.corp

## Hardware Lab Access — Night Shift

Hey night crew — quick rundown for getting into the hardware lab (B-wing, past the kitchenette) after 22:00. The main corridor lights are on motion sensors, so don't panic when it goes dark. Tap your badge at the outer door first, then the lab door. If the scanner's being moody (it often is), give it a second tap rather than yanking the handle — that trips the alarm and wakes up half of Ferndale Systems. If you still can't get in, use the backup code below.

door code, hahop-bawif: bdg-B-76

## Deployment

The Ferncross drop service watches the partner SFTP landing zone and shuttles files into our intake queue. Deploys are just a container bump — no migrations, no state. If a partner complains files aren't moving, check the poller first; it's almost always a stale lock. Before restarting anything, make sure your environment matches the current production settings, shown below.

settings of kageg-hahaf:
[gilix]
port = 6379
team = rusael
host = gilix.braskstack.local
region = upper-4
access_code = ac_9ca8f6
timeout_ms = 1500